Attention, Otay Water Customers: Your Bill Is About to Go Up
Nearly 240,000 residents in parts of southeastern San Diego County will soon see higher water bills. The Otay Water District notified customers that it will implement an 8.3% rate increase effective Jan. 1, saying the “unavoidable” hike is mostly due to charges passed down from its wholesale water suppliers: The Metropolitan Water District of Southern California and the county Water Authority.
Even more increases could be coming as the Otay Water District prepares to approve new sewer service rates later this year.
